What is Overspeed Trip, its types and how it works

An overspeed trip is required to ensure that fuel supply will be cut off from engine if its speed exceeds the predetermined value. Over speeding will result if there is ·        Sudden removal engine load such as propeller coming out of water in rough weather, failure of clutch, fracture in a drive shaft of engine. ·        Stuck fuel control shaft.
